Output 43bb4de4ccbdbeb63e553435cd86f2420f8b5248ea66dfb2efd41d6c2c3420b2:0

value
999153
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5435a99e3f404831202a33abcff55179d65b43b1 OP_EQUAL
address
MFaRH5sJcSPonJ1nidMBbNwsYBCnrgZW2G
transaction
43bb4de4ccbdbeb63e553435cd86f2420f8b5248ea66dfb2efd41d6c2c3420b2
spent
true